Duskant Die Donker / Before It Darkens - Gedigte / Poems (Afrikaans, Hardcover)


The poet Cas Vos has already established a reputation with his previous collections of love poetry. In Intimately absent he touched on the themes of love and loss. In this collection, of his poems are fed from ancient times, the religious as well as the mythological, but also at the same time reaching out to the modern era. The poet searches for new links, connecting with other times, other texts and other art forms. The poem is palimpsest where other times and texts are constantly evident, where nothing is final. He involves artists, artworks, ancient history, the mythology, eroticism and music. Opposite the powers of silence and death, he poses that of sound, language and music. The poems in Duskant die donker/Before it darkens are accessible and should be appreciated by a variety of readers.
